Captain Daniel Quinn of Lot 9 Concession 10, East Nissouri Township was the son of Daniel and Anne (nee Boyle) Quinn Sr. He served with the Colonial Auxiliary Forces in the 22nd Regiment. Captain Quinn received the AUX VD medal in 1902 for over 22 years of service. He married Emma "Ada" McLeod on October 23, 1895 and they had two children. A daughter Bernice and a son Harold. He was also a member of the Kintore Gun Club.
